You made a couple of mistakes here, so it isn't PayPal's fault really.
First, you used some of your details for your second (stealth) account to the extent that they could link it to the first.
After a suspension, handing in a deed poll is akin to closing a barn door after the horses have escaped.
This is how it should have progressed:
1. Type out your deed poll and certify it if your name change is significant, or witness it if it is minor.
2. Use your deed poll to obtain new IDs and a passport, update banks and obtain new bank statements.
3. Use the bank statements and ID to update all credit reference agencies and your local council.
4. Write eBay / PayPal with information from 1,2 and 3 above asking them to update your details manually or permit you to do so.

Follow the process I listed above. The passport office will return you old passport (chipped off at the bottom right corner) and a new one.
Send both old and new copies of everything listed in one through 4 above to PayPal, and you should get your money back as soon as they have all these in their possession.
As regards your debt, again was another avoidable mistake. As there are always risks with selling online, I'd not purchase stock with a short term loan.
See if you can get a balance transfer credit card to get a few months of respite.
You can then offset the new credit card when you get your funds from PayPal.
